Development is More than Just Coding! Pamela Delaney Technical Staff Attributes of Influential Software Developers 1.

Slides:



Advertisements
Similar presentations
1 Mentoring the Mentor Sharing Lessons from Our Best Client Experiences: Rich Steel and Martin McLaughlin February 22, 2007.
Advertisements

1 Copyright © 2011 by Mosby, Inc., an affiliate of Elsevier Inc. Chapter 9 Developing Management Skills.
Chapter 5 Transfer of Training
The Manager as Leader Inspiring global commitment.
John Lau, DTM To provide … a mutually supportive and positive learning environment in which every member has the opportunity to develop communication.
Chapter 12 Leadership: New Concepts and Applications
Your Journey In Toastmasters
1 of 19 How to invest in Information for Development An Introduction IMARK How to invest in Information for Development An Introduction © FAO 2005.
1 of 19 Organization and Management New Structures and Alliances IMARK Investing in Information for Development Organization and Management New Structures.
ASTM International Officers Training Workshop September 2012 Pat Picariello, Director, Developmental Operations 1 Strategic Planning & New Activity Development.
September 2013 ASTM Officers Training Workshop September 2013 ASTM Officers Training Workshop Strategic Planning & New Activity Development September 2013.
Collaboration and Practitioners Carol A. Doll Professor School of Information Science & Policy University at Albany.
Facilitating Effective Meetings
Creating an innovation network Filip Meuris Intercommunale Leiedal Smart Cities Project Director.
1 Rose in Context The Teaching of Reading in Initial Teacher Education KATHY HALL National University of Ireland, Cork UCET, Sept. 11 th, 2007.
Building Relationships
1 Delivering Performance Feedback Larry Olmstead / August 15, 2008.
Difficult Conversations
The Roles of a Sports Coach
1 Division of Aging and Adult Services (DAAS) Knowledge Management and Transfer Project 7/30/12.
0 Teams: Roles of Group Members. 1 What is a team? Two or more people ……….
Presented by Dr Garry Luxmoore MALC President WIAL Australia Chair WIAL Education Committee So, what is the real problem?
Appraising and Managing Performance (c) 2007 by Prentice Hall7-1 Chapter 7.
Quality Assurance and Quality Control Skill Sets:
www.ThompsonEllisConsulting.com 1 19 th Annual Transportation Disadvantaged Best Practices & Training Workshop.
Chapter 10 Managing Teams
Chapter 9 Understanding Work Teams
by Tina Williams / Arranged by Dean Walker1 MOVING UP THE CAREER LADDER 10 surefire ways to get to the top.
© 2006 Prentice Hall Leadership in Organizations 11-1 Chapter 11 Leadership in Teams and Decision Groups.
1 January 8,  The mission of the County of Santa Clara is to plan for the needs of a dynamic community, provide quality services, and promote.
Competency Management Defining McGill’s Competency Directory MANAGEMENT FORUM JUNE 7, 2005.
Chapter 7 Turning People into Team Players
Introduction to Entrepreneurship and New Venture Creation Rui Baptista
Management and Leadership
Leadership Development Nova Scotia Public Service
Management and Leadership
Interview Questions: W5 and S.T.A.R.
Values and Leadership Behaviours Overview – July 2015.
Teamwork 101.
The Scope of Management
Leadership.
Educational Solutions for Workforce Development PILOT WORKSHOP EVALUATION MARY RICHARDSON MER CONSULTING.
Carrie Lee Herndon Solutions Group WaterSmart Innovations ‘09 August 12, 2010.
Principles of Education and Training
Creating Competency Models for Strategic IT Planning Page 1 Creating Competency Models for Strategic IT Planning Bill Clebsch Executive Director of IT.
7 Management and Leadership 7-1 Management Functions and Styles
Management and Leadership
Transitioning to the Workplace John Mackinnon Vice President Technical Support Services AMEC NSS.
LEADERSHIP AND FOLLOWERSHIP. DISCUSSION CONTENTS  Leadership and Followership as a subject, and a relationship  Definitions and awareness  Basic Types.
Inspire Personal Skills Interpersonal & Organisational Awareness Developing People Deliver Creative Thinking & Problem Solving Decision Making, Prioritising,
How to Supervise People Discussion Session # 39. PEOPLE AND RELATIONSHIPS 1.They develop high morale and enthusiasm among their employees. 2.They know.
Presentation Reprised from the NASFAA 2014 Conference By Pamela Fowler University of Michigan Ann Arbor Getting a Seat at the Table 1.
Creating a goal-driven environment - 3 Barbie E. Keiser University of Vilnius May 2007.
CITES Nov 5| Slide 1 Everyone Can Be A Leader Brian McNurlen, CITES Michael Hites, AITS Mike Bohlmann, OTM.
Queen’s Management & Leadership Framework
What is 360-degree Appraisal?
Working in Groups The Overview. Dealing with Difficult Group Members 1. Don’t placate the troublemaker. 2. Refuse to be goaded into a reciprocal pattern.
What is Facilitation? Facilitation is the process of taking a group through learning or change in a way that encourages all members of the group to participate.
A Leader’s Attitude Elisabeth thinks highly of her organization and team members. She is so enthusiastic, and solutions-oriented, that everyone enjoys.
Management & Leadership
Communicating In Groups LET II. Introduction You will examine some of the characteristics and social influences that can affect group communications.
DEVELOPING THE WORK PLAN
Tips to Empower Your Team Employers often times want to empower their employees, but they don’t always know quite how to go about it. Empowering employees.
Being a Leader The Top Seven Leadership Qualities
Why Ashley Sanchez is the perfect addition to your team.
LECTURE 4 WORKING WITH OTHERS. Definition Working with others : is the ability to effectively interact, cooperate, collaborate and manage conflicts with.
Leadership Unit Career & Family Leadership. Leadership = Relationships Past= leadership revolved around 1 person and their actions. Today= leadership.
Interpersonal Skills.
©SHRM SHRM Speaker Title Bhavna Dave, PHR Director of Talent SHRM member since 2005 Session 2: Relationship Management Competencies for Early-Career.
Allocating and assuring work
Presentation transcript:

Development is More than Just Coding! Pamela Delaney Technical Staff Attributes of Influential Software Developers 1

Key Questions Why do some technically skilled people have tremendous organizational influence? Why are they the go-to people in crunch situations when others with equal (or better) technical skills have little or no influence and are passed over? 2 MINK October 2013

University Defined Skills for Success … Typical CS/CE Undergraduate Degree –60% technology, engineering –30% math, physics, humanities, social science –10% communication, speech, language Typically Freshman level general education courses Universities curricula place little or no emphasis on teamwork, writing, presentation and social skills. These are not important. 3 MINK October 2013

Is this a problem for a technical career? Definitions for nerd and geek include … –socially impaired –socially awkward –have non-mainstream activities, which are generally highly technical The implication is that highly technical people are smart but that, as a group, they are thought to have poor social / communication skills. 4 MINK October 2013

Assertion … The difference between the technical experts with influence and those without is their –Leadership skills –People skills –Communication skills What is it that influential people do that is so special? 5 MINK October 2013

1. They Treat Everyone As A Customer Focus –Listen & ask questions Authority –Take ownership –No drama –Customer is assured that a solution will be found Communicate –Share knowledge –Mentor colleagues and customers –Excellent written and oral communication skills –Keep team members informed –Communicate effectively with technical and non- technical audiences 6 MINK October 2013

2. They are Team Players Flexible –Take on problems outside their expertise and grow skills as needed for the sake of the team Respectful –Attend on-time and engage in meetings –Relaxed body language –Inclusive oral language –Work with anyone! –Courteous Conflict Resolution Specialists –Open to new approaches –Accept different viewpoints –Re-evaluate decisions when new data are available –Can compromise 7 MINK October 2013

3. They Push the Envelope Strategic Thinkers Technically current! –Understand the business –Understand upcoming products and propose changes for better quality or maintenance or for future feature support Drive change –Different kernel, compiler, source archival tool, other ideas, … Go beyond their job –Develop tools / processes that benefit in-house needs –Specialized tools for debug, visualization of configuration, etc. Unsatisfied with the status quo, they learn to work the system to drive improvement 8 MINK October 2013

Influence / Leadership Detractors Poor communication skills –Cannot work with customers Poor people skills –Why work with someone who is difficult? –Why work with his or her company? Individualistic, not aTeam Contributor –Negatively affects team dynamics Non-Leader by Choice –Do not want the responsibility –Wont assume risk 9 NetApp Confidential - Internal Use Only

Assertion … People skills and leadership skills are the difference between those with influence and those without, given equal technical abilities. Building influence requires that you …. 10 MINK October 2013

Stay Technically Current Technical expertise is necessary –Learn your business and your product(s) External - customer perspective Internal – code, builds, distribution, …. –Find out what is important to your company Read promotion announcements –drive for results, executes without drama and builds a terrific team …. Understand company goals/mission Make continual learning part of your daily routine! 11 MINK October 2013

Build Social / Teamwork Skills Treat the social aspect of your job as seriously as you treat the technical aspect. –Read –Take leadership courses –Take classes on conflict resolution –Build a network Get to know your colleagues Be a Mentor / Get a Mentor –Ask for feedback –Say Yes! when someone needs help. 12 MINK October 2013

Ashton Kutchers comments to a group of teenage girls…(Aug, 2013) is a perfect business motto: Be Smart, be Thoughtful & be Generous 13 MINK October 2013

The Bs (Julie Parrish, CMO NetApp) Be Nice Echoed by Sandberg in Lean In. Be Flexible Try new things, step out of your comfort zone, trust your abilities. Be Good at your Job Be a technical expert! Forward thinker! Understand your business. Be Present Dont just show up, engage! Participate & prepare for meetings, be on time, bring ideas to the table, make opportunities. (See Lean In) Be Good at Conflict Resolution Its all about teamwork. Learn to manage conflict to get the best from the team. Be Relaxed with Organizational Change Change happens. Be supportive, look for the silver lining. Be Helpful Re: Kutcher, Re: Sandberg. Success is a team effort 14 NetApp Confidential - Internal Use Only

Summary Technical skills alone will be enough to land a job and to start climbing a technical ladder, but they are not enough to develop influence and may not be enough to keep a job. –Work as hard on your communication / people skills as you do on your technical skills. –Work hard on your technical skills to grow expertise and remain current –Have confidence in your abilities to do the unknown. 15 MINK October 2013

16 MINK October 2013